Highest paying jobs at BNP Paribas

The highest paying jobs at BNP Paribas are director, portfolio manager, sales vice president, and vice president of information technology. Director jobs at BNP Paribas earn an average yearly salary of $205,946, BNP Paribas portfolio manager jobs average $188,817, and BNP Paribas sales vice president jobs average $174,377.

The lowest paying BNP Paribas roles include cashier and bank teller. BNP Paribas cashier average salary is $30,936 per year. So while the average BNP Paribas salary is $110,415 there is a big variation in pay depending on the role.

BNP Paribas salaries by department

Salaries at BNP Paribas vary depending on the department you work in. BNP Paribas salaries in the engineering department are the highest with an average salary of $120,494. Employees in the marketing department at BNP Paribas receive relatively high salaries as well, with an average salary of $113,529 per year. Departments that don't pay as well at BNP Paribas include the retail and the administrative organizational functions, with employees earning average salaries of $54,418 and $63,155, respectively.
